Transaction 8687d0594e88613855903027f4611a9036be5e92fb324d5bef0f1f8d40436c43
1 Input
1 Output
-
8687d0594e88613855903027f4611a9036be5e92fb324d5bef0f1f8d40436c43:0
- value
- 1773170
- script pubkey
- OP_0 OP_PUSHBYTES_20 3dea4851fd730e85b950d19b0b9b15e695c0885d
- address
- bc1q8h4ys50awv8gtw2s6xdshxc4u62upzzanqz5ks